Remting SDK Release Ntes Release 2018 R2 Dcument Versin: 1.0 10 August 2018 This dcument is a cmpilatin f sftware and sftware dcumentatin defects, and sftware specificatin clarificatins, updates, and changes. It is intended fr hardware system manufacturers and sftware develpers f applicatins, perating systems, r tls. Except as expressly prvided in Intel s standard terms and cnditins f sale fr the Intel sftware prduct r in the Intel sftware license agreement accmpanying the Intel sftware prduct, the Intel sftware prduct is prvided as is, withut warranty f any kind, whether express, implied r statutry, including but nt limited t a warranty f merchantability, nn-infringement f intellectual prperty, r fitness fr any particular purpse. This dcument is prvided as is withut any express, implied, r statutry warranty f any kind including but nt limited t warranties f merchantability, nn-infringement f intellectual prperty, r fitness fr any particular purpse. Intel des nt warrant r assume respnsibility fr the accuracy, cmpleteness r utility f any infrmatin cntained herein. Intel may make changes t these materials, r t the Intel prducts described therein, at any time withut ntice. Intel makes n cmmitment t update these materials. Independent cmpanies manufacture the third-party prducts that are mentined in this dcument. Intel is nt respnsible fr the quality r perfrmance f third-party prducts and makes n representatin r warranty regarding such prducts. The third party supplier remains slely respnsible fr the design, manufacture, sale and functinality f its prducts. Intel and the Intel lg are trademarks r registered trademarks f Intel Crpratin r its subsidiaries in the United States and ther cuntries. *Other names and brands may be claimed as the prperty f thers. Cpyright 2018, Intel Crpratin. All rights reserved.
Cntents Table f Cntents Cntents... 2 1. Overview... 3 2. Package Cntents... 4 3. New/Changed Features... 5 Remting SDK Release Ntes fr release 2018 R2 2
1. Overview Remting Sftware Develpment Kit (Remting SDK) cntains API headers, sample cde and runtime binaries t enable GPU-accelerated capture and remting f virtual desktps. This SDK prvides an interface fr applicatin develpers t capture and cmpress desktp r full screen applicatin n Windws OS (Fr list f supprted OS, refer t SDK release ntes). Remting SDK is designed fr remting slutins n an Intel Xen E3 platfrms with Intel Iris Pr Graphics in Physical desktp r Virtualized cnfiguratin(fr list f supprted platfrms, refer t SDK release ntes). Remting SDK gives develper ability t fully cntrl the cnfiguratin f the stream t prvide high quality, lw latency settings thrughut the streaming prcess. SDK handles asynchrnus encding f the frame buffer as a H.264 r uncmpressed frames. Primary Remting SDK features are: Virtual Display Cnfiguratin: Cnfiguratin f remte displays n custm reslutin setting, dynamically create and destry virtual displays, Inject client side EDID t cnfigure hst displays and query platfrm capabilities. Display Capture: Capture frame buffer as RGB4/NV12/ID3D11Texture2D surface t system memry. Blcking capture feature t wait n screen updates (with timeut). Capture int Intel Quick Sync vide cmpressin fr lw latency encde. Capture HW Cursr n a separate stream t blend with desktp image n the clientend. Cmpressin: Lw latency H.264 encde using Intel Quick Sync including Regin f Interest (ROI) Texture encding using GPU. Decmpressin: Lw latency H.264 decde using Intel Quick Sync. Remting SDK Release Ntes fr release 2018 R2 3
2. Package Cntents Remte SDK 2018 R2 files File Descriptin IRD_SDK_2018_R2.exe IRDSDK.dll IRDSDK.h IRDUtils.h Installatin file DLL file which cntains Remting SDK functinality. API header included by applicatin, defines all classes and structures f the Remting SDK API. Helper functins defined t facilitate lading Remting SDK DLL, create instance f IRD bjects, display enumeratin, platfrm capability. Remting SDK Release Ntes fr release 2018 R2 4
3. New/Changed Features 1. Screen Capture: engine fr capture f the display cntent changed. Als fr Virtual Displays new capture engine is used. 2. Encde: Regin f Interest: up t 4 user defined regins can be encded with different parameters than rest f the buffer. Texture encding: supprt fr ID3D11Texture2D encding n GPU added. 3. Header files added t the distributin: IRDSDK.h IRDUtils.h Remting SDK Release Ntes fr release 2018 R2 5